Description
Indulge in the irresistible flavors of pumpkin and cream cheese with these quick and easy crescent rolls. Perfectly spiced pumpkin filling is wrapped in flaky, buttery crescent dough for a delightful fall treat.
Ingredients
– 1 can (8 oz) crescent roll dough
– 1/2 cup pumpkin puree
– 4 oz cream cheese, softened
– 1/4 cup granulated sugar
– 1 tsp ground cinnamon
– 1/2 tsp ground ginger
– 1/4 tsp ground nutmeg
Instructions
1. 1. Preheat oven to 375°F.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
2. 2. In a medium bowl, mix together the pumpkin puree, cream cheese, sugar, cinnamon, ginger, and nutmeg until well combined.
3. 3. Unroll the crescent roll dough and separate the triangles. Spoon about 2 tablespoons of the pumpkin mixture onto the wide end of each triangle.
4. 4. Tightly roll up each triangle, starting from the wide end and rolling towards the narrow tip. Place the filled crescent rolls seam-side down on the prepared baking sheet.
5. 5. Bake for 12-15 minutes, or until the crescent rolls are golden brown.
6. 6. Serve warm and enjoy!
Notes
– For a creamier filling, add an extra 2 oz of softened cream cheese.
– Dust the baked rolls with powdered sugar or drizzle with caramel sauce for an extra treat.
– Store leftovers in an airtight container in the refrigerator for up to 3 days.
